The radars of the Republic have detected another three ships with a total of 136 irregular immigrants in a sea area off Cape Greco.
Vessels of the Coastal and Maritime Police of Cyprus approached the ships and took them safely to the marina of Ayia Napa. There, the details of the immigrants were recorded and were transferred to the Pournara Reception Center in Kokkinotrimithia.
The Police arrested three men aged 17, 22 and 36, who are allegedly the ship pilots. On Tuesday, all three will be brought before the District Court of Famagusta where detention orders will be issued, according to RIK.
After the mass arrival of immigrants by sea, President Christodoulidis convened the National Security Council on Tuesday morning. The situation will be assessed and additional measures to stop migration flows will be considered.
As broadcast by RIK, the session will be attended by, among others, the Ministers of Foreign Affairs, Interior, Justice and Defence, the Attorney General and the Police Chief.
